Raşit Altun
Raşit Altun, born in Izmir in 1980, graduated from the Department of Visual Arts Education at Anadolu University. Developing his academic background through his individual practice, he stands out in contemporary Turkish painting with his figurative and narrative approach.
Focusing on themes of human life and existence, Altun brings together emotion, observation, and storytelling through a figurative language. The sincere and powerful expression in his paintings makes both individual and social layers visible.
Having held nine solo exhibitions, the artist has participated in international platforms, notably the Danville Museum of Fine Arts and History, as well as exhibitions at the Louvre Carousel Hall and various international events. He has received numerous awards in competitions, and his works are included in both official and private collections.
In the artist’s own words:
“For me, painting is the most direct and sincere way of expressing human life and existence.”
